Former ‘Star in A Million’ finalist, Garth Garcia, is gearing up for a much-anticipated comeback to the Philippine concert scene with an exciting homecoming concert featuring a stellar lineup of performers.
Scheduled for March 9 at the Music Museum in San Juan City, Garcia expressed his eagerness to reconnect with his Filipino fans during a press conference held in Quezon City.
“I’m thrilled to be back. The Philippine stage holds a special place in my heart, and this homecoming concert is my way of expressing gratitude to my Pinoy fans. I’m committed to delivering a show that they’ll remember,” Garcia enthusiastically shared.
Garcia also expressed admiration for his fellow performers, praising Klarisse de Guzman’s exceptional talent and Faith Cuneta’s captivating storytelling abilities. He described sharing the stage with them as a great honor.
Accompanying Garcia in the concert are Geca Morales, Deb Victa, RBC, and Carmela Ariola, promising an evening filled with mesmerizing performances and heartfelt music.
“It’s more than just a concert; it’s a celebration of my journey as a Filipino artist, bridging cultures, inspiring others and showcasing Filipino talent to the world,” Garcia remarked.
Before his Manila concert, Garcia delighted audiences in California alongside Regine Velasquez and released his revival song ‘I Wanna Dance With Somebody,’ featuring Tootsie Guevara. Following his Manila performance, Garcia will continue to spread musical magic with shows in Digos City on March 10 and Digos, Davao del Sur on March 11.
